Thirteen-year-old actor Eden Giuliano presents a brand new line of exciting children’s stories from Child's Play Audio! Thornton W. Burgess was a conservationist and author of children's stories. He loved the beauty of nature and its living creatures so much that he wrote about them for 50 years. By the time he retired, he had written over 170 books and 15,000 stories for a daily newspaper column.
